2. Understanding the Inputs

2.1 Initial Investment

The initial investment is the amount of capital you are willing to allocate to your forex trading strategy. This input determines the starting point for calculating the compound growth over time. It is essential to enter an accurate initial investment amount into the compound calculator to obtain realistic projections.

2.2 Interest Rate

The interest rate represents the return on your forex investments. It can be influenced by various factors, including market conditions and the currency pairs you trade. It is crucial to research and analyze the interest rate relevant to your trading strategy and input it accurately into the compound calculator.

2.3 Compounding Frequency

The compounding frequency determines how often the interest earned is reinvested to generate additional returns. Common compounding frequencies include daily, monthly, quarterly, or annually. Understanding the compounding frequency and selecting the most suitable option for your trading strategy is essential for accurate growth projections.
